Admission to the Program
- Review the admission eligibility criteria and degree requirements on the website. If holding a bachelor’s degree in a field other than communication sciences and disorders, prospective applicants must have completed the following pre-requisite coursework:
- Phonetics
- Anatomy & Physiology of the Ear & Voice Mechanism
- Acoustics of Speech and Hearing
- Language Development
- Introduction to Audiology
- Phonological and Language Disorders
- Completed applications are due to the James Madison Graduate School by February 1. To apply, please go to: https://www.applyweb.com/apply/jmug/index.html . The following should be sent to the Graduate School electronically:
- Graduate application
- Graduate application fees
- Official GRE scores
- Official transcripts (via eSCRIP-SAFE or an unopened paper copy may be sent to the Graduate School)
- Names and contact details for 2 References (No reference letters required)
- Personal Statement regarding your career goals and reason for pursuing a MS degree in Speech-Language Pathology.
Please visit http://www.jmu.edu/grad/prospective/index.shtml for the complete application requirements.
- Applicants will be notified of an admission decision no later than April 15.
